August 3, 1917 – Captain C.M. Poncin arrived here on the launch Onawa and has spent several days inspecting boats and issuing the special licenses required by a recent order of the navy department. The order applies to all craft of over three tons capacity, and each boat licensed is furnished, for identification, with a number, which is to be painted on both sides of the stern. It is reported that several boats suitable for patrol service may be taken over by the government, among them being one launch owned here and a couple at Ketchikan.
